Main Page   Namespace List   Class Hierarchy   Compound List   File List   Compound Members   File Members  

format.h File Reference

Go to the source code of this file.

Compounds

struct  Format
struct  Packet

Defines

#define LEN_BYTE   sizeof(BYTE)
#define LEN_WORD   sizeof(WORD)
#define LEN_DWORD   sizeof(DWORD)
#define SEPARATOR   0x0fff
#define END   0x7fff
#define TYPE_CODE   0x8000
#define NFormat   135
#define NOCOMMENT   0xffffffff

Enumerations

enum  Type_ID {
  TYPE_r, TYPE_r0, TYPE_r1, TYPE_r2,
  TYPE_r3, TYPE_g, TYPE_g0, TYPE_g1,
  TYPE_g2, TYPE_g3, TYPE_b, TYPE_b0,
  TYPE_b1, TYPE_b2, TYPE_b3, TYPE_x0,
  TYPE_x1, TYPE_x2, TYPE_x3, TYPE_y0,
  TYPE_y1, TYPE_y2, TYPE_y3, TYPE_u,
  TYPE_u0, TYPE_u1, TYPE_u2, TYPE_u3,
  TYPE_v, TYPE_v0, TYPE_v1, TYPE_v2,
  TYPE_v3, TYPE_u1a, TYPE_u2a, TYPE_v1a,
  TYPE_v2a, TYPE_w, TYPE_h, TYPE_rx,
  TYPE_rx0, TYPE_rx1, TYPE_rx2, TYPE_ry,
  TYPE_ry0, TYPE_ry1, TYPE_ry2, TYPE_rz,
  TYPE_rz0, TYPE_rz1, TYPE_rz2, TYPE_sx,
  TYPE_sy, TYPE_sz, TYPE_p0, TYPE_p1,
  TYPE_p2, TYPE_p00, TYPE_p01, TYPE_p02,
  TYPE_p10, TYPE_p11, TYPE_p12, TYPE_p20,
  TYPE_p21, TYPE_p22, TYPE_dx, TYPE_dy,
  TYPE_tx, TYPE_tx0, TYPE_tx1, TYPE_tx2,
  TYPE_ty, TYPE_ty0, TYPE_ty1, TYPE_ty2,
  TYPE_tz, TYPE_tz0, TYPE_tz1, TYPE_tz2,
  TYPE_norm0, TYPE_norm1, TYPE_norm2, TYPE_norm3,
  TYPE_vert0, TYPE_vert1, TYPE_vert2, TYPE_vert3,
  TYPE_image_idx, TYPE_clut_idx, TYPE_DMAtag, TYPE_num,
  TYPE_cba, TYPE_tsb, TYPE_scale, TYPE_tile
}


Define Documentation

#define END   0x7fff
 

Definition at line 16 of file format.h.

#define LEN_BYTE   sizeof(BYTE)
 

Definition at line 12 of file format.h.

#define LEN_DWORD   sizeof(DWORD)
 

Definition at line 14 of file format.h.

#define LEN_WORD   sizeof(WORD)
 

Definition at line 13 of file format.h.

#define NFormat   135
 

Definition at line 1410 of file format.h.

#define NOCOMMENT   0xffffffff
 

Definition at line 1411 of file format.h.

#define SEPARATOR   0x0fff
 

Definition at line 15 of file format.h.

#define TYPE_CODE   0x8000
 

Definition at line 118 of file format.h.


Enumeration Type Documentation

enum Type_ID
 

Enumeration values:
TYPE_r  
TYPE_r0  
TYPE_r1  
TYPE_r2  
TYPE_r3  
TYPE_g  
TYPE_g0  
TYPE_g1  
TYPE_g2  
TYPE_g3  
TYPE_b  
TYPE_b0  
TYPE_b1  
TYPE_b2  
TYPE_b3  
TYPE_x0  
TYPE_x1  
TYPE_x2  
TYPE_x3  
TYPE_y0  
TYPE_y1  
TYPE_y2  
TYPE_y3  
TYPE_u  
TYPE_u0  
TYPE_u1  
TYPE_u2  
TYPE_u3  
TYPE_v  
TYPE_v0  
TYPE_v1  
TYPE_v2  
TYPE_v3  
TYPE_u1a  
TYPE_u2a  
TYPE_v1a  
TYPE_v2a  
TYPE_w  
TYPE_h  
TYPE_rx  
TYPE_rx0  
TYPE_rx1  
TYPE_rx2  
TYPE_ry  
TYPE_ry0  
TYPE_ry1  
TYPE_ry2  
TYPE_rz  
TYPE_rz0  
TYPE_rz1  
TYPE_rz2  
TYPE_sx  
TYPE_sy  
TYPE_sz  
TYPE_p0  
TYPE_p1  
TYPE_p2  
TYPE_p00  
TYPE_p01  
TYPE_p02  
TYPE_p10  
TYPE_p11  
TYPE_p12  
TYPE_p20  
TYPE_p21  
TYPE_p22  
TYPE_dx  
TYPE_dy  
TYPE_tx  
TYPE_tx0  
TYPE_tx1  
TYPE_tx2  
TYPE_ty  
TYPE_ty0  
TYPE_ty1  
TYPE_ty2  
TYPE_tz  
TYPE_tz0  
TYPE_tz1  
TYPE_tz2  
TYPE_norm0  
TYPE_norm1  
TYPE_norm2  
TYPE_norm3  
TYPE_vert0  
TYPE_vert1  
TYPE_vert2  
TYPE_vert3  
TYPE_image_idx  
TYPE_clut_idx  
TYPE_DMAtag  
TYPE_num  
TYPE_cba  
TYPE_tsb  
TYPE_scale  
TYPE_tile  

Definition at line 59 of file format.h.


Generated at Thu Feb 1 13:03:14 2001 for Ketsji Game Engine by doxygen1.2.3 written by Dimitri van Heesch, © 1997-2000